Transaction 38bc7e556fffb5907455032e6bd241e4267fba1480d5c8175da46f77097256cf

1 Input
2 Outputs
  • 38bc7e556fffb5907455032e6bd241e4267fba1480d5c8175da46f77097256cf:0
  • value  44011800
    address  3Fzk7z84Zj96rHH6sQgUvuzvsLcZjrqU4B
  • 38bc7e556fffb5907455032e6bd241e4267fba1480d5c8175da46f77097256cf:1
  • value  598666592
    address  37LN1h87ibtFz3N7dLJxnA1ZwqbojNbfEo